Understanding Toronto Underpinning – Costs & Considerations

Toronto area properties, especially those constructed near older foundations or experiencing settlement issues, might demand underpinning. This method, involving strengthening or altering existing foundations, is a substantial undertaking. Estimating costs is complex and depends on several elements; typically, you can anticipate ranges from $50 to $200+ per square meter, but this can fluctuate dramatically based on the scope of the work, approachability of the site, soil types, and the opted-for underpinning approach. Important points include obtaining required permits, dealing potential disruptions to neighboring structures, and hiring a qualified and knowledgeable geotechnical engineer and contractor. A thorough site investigation is essential for an correct cost evaluation and successful underpinning project.

Is Underpinning Your Toronto Basement Necessary? – Signs to Watch For

Determining whether underpinning your Toronto foundation is necessary can be a challenging process. Several indicators suggest problems with your base. Keep a close watch for fissures in your walls , particularly those that are wide or growing over time. Entryways that won't close properly or surfaces that are uneven also suggest potential problems requiring further assessment. Furthermore, apparent tilting of your structure is a serious warning sign that might require underpinning. Consulting with a experienced building inspector is highly recommended to accurately assess the situation and suggest the optimal solution .
